Budesonide 200 Mcg/Actuation Breath Activated Powder Inhaler Side Effects by Likelihood and Severity

COMMON side effects


If experienced, these tend to have a Less Severe expression

  • A Change In Voice
  • A Common Cold
  • A Sore Throat
  • Cough
  • Indigestion
  • Inflammation Of The Lining Of The Stomach And Intestines
  • Inflammation Of The Nose Due To An Allergy
  • Inflammation Of The Tissue Lining The Sinuses
  • Stuffy Nose
  • Throat Irritation
  • Thrush

INFREQUENT side effects


If experienced, these tend to have a Less Severe expression

  • A Bacterial Infection Of The Middle Ear
  • A Skin Rash
  • Bronchitis
  • Bruising
  • Bruising Under The Skin
  • Difficulty Sleeping
  • Dry Mouth
  • Fainting
  • Fever
  • Generalized Weakness
  • Headache
  • Nausea
  • Pain
  • Stomach Cramps
  • Taste Impairment
  • Vomiting

RARE side effects


If experienced, these tend to have a Severe expression

  • A Hormone Disorder Where The Body Produces High Levels Of Cortisol Called Cushing's Syndrome
  • A Reduction In The Body's Resistance To Infection
  • A Significant Type Of Allergic Reaction Called Anaphylaxis
  • A Type Of Allergic Reaction Called Angioedema
  • Churg-Strauss Syndrome
  • Clouding Of The Lens Of The Eye Called Cataracts
  • Decreased Calcification Or Density Of Bone
  • Decreased Function Of The Adrenal Gland
  • Glaucoma, An Increased Pressure In The Eye
  • Hives
  • Increased Pressure In The Eye
  • Mental Problems From Taking The Drug
  • Paradoxical Bronchospasm

If experienced, these tend to have a Less Severe expression

  • A Fungal Infection In The Esophagus Due To Candida
  • Aggressive Behavior
  • Anxious Feelings
  • Contact Dermatitis, A Type Of Skin Rash That Occurs From Contact With An Offending Substance
  • Depression
  • Flu-Like Symptoms
  • Irritability
  • Joint Pain
  • Nervousness
